Tech Rage IT's Chief Experience Officer, Matt Rose, made an insightful appearance on Fox 35 Orlando, focusing on the increasing dangers associated with artificial intelligence (AI) in cyber attacks and the necessary measures to counteract these threats. As AI technology evolves, so do the potential risks it poses in cybersecurity, stressing the need for heightened awareness and preparedness.
During the news segment, Rose explored several critical topics:
- AI-Driven Cyber Threats: Providing insights into how cybercriminals are leveraging AI to launch sophisticated attacks, including advanced phishing and ransomware, posing significant risks to businesses and individuals.
- Strategies for Protection: Offering expert advice on implementing proactive defenses, such as AI-enhanced security measures, regular system monitoring, and continuous employee education to bolster resistance to cyber threats.
- Importance of Cyber Vigilance: Highlighting the necessity of maintaining strong cybersecurity protocols and staying informed about emerging threats to safeguard sensitive information and maintain business integrity.
"AI is undoubtedly transforming the cybersecurity landscape, presenting both opportunities and challenges," stated Matt Rose. "Businesses must be proactive in adopting innovative security solutions to protect their data and operations from the rising tide of AI-enhanced cyber threats."

About the UCF Business Incubation Program: The University of Central Florida Business Incubation Program is a community resource that provides early-stage companies with the tools, training and infrastructure to become financially stable, high-growth/impact enterprises. Since 1999, this award-winning program has provided vital business development resources resulting in over 300 local startup companies reaching their potential faster and graduating into the community where they continue to grow and positively impact the local economy.
With nine facilities throughout the region, the UCF Business Incubation Program is an economic development partnership between the University of Central Florida, the Corridor, Lake, Orange, Osceola, Seminole and Volusia Counties, and the cities of Eustis, Kissimmee, Orlando and Winter Springs. In 2023, current incubator clients supported over 1,000 employees and generated over $120 million in revenue. Nineteen companies graduated from the program and remained in the local community.
